Application
BAM8-22 trifluoroacetate salt has been used in the study to identify the functions of Mas-related gene (Mrg) C in the pathogenesis and treatment of bone cancer pain (BCP).
Biochem/physiol Actions
Bovine adrenal medulla 8-22 (BAM8-22), a 15-amino acid peptide, acts a cleavage product of proenkephalin A and the precursor of Leu- and Met-enkephalin in the adrenal medulla. It may also be used to treat pain. It blocks inflammatory pain, chemical pain and downregulates the expression of spinal c-fos gene in an opioid-independent manner. In mice, BAM8-22 diminishes bone cancer pain. It induces the expression of Mas-related G-protein-coupled receptor C (MrgC) in the spinal dorsal horn.
BAM8-22 is a selective agonist for the sensory neuron specific G-protein coupled receptors (SNSRs). BAM8-22 inhibits development of morphine tolerance in rats. BAM8-22 is inactive at opioid receptors. Also, BAM8–22 is a potent activator of Mas-related G-protein-coupled receptors (Mrgprs), MrgprC11 and hMrgprX1. BAM8-22 produces itch and nociceptive sensations in humans in a histamine-independent manner.
